With views over Hudson s Bay, a small private broad, is part of the Bure Marshes National Nature Reserve, a tranquil setting which may be hard to leave, but for those who do, a wide range of attractions for all ages and tastes can be found in this scenic area of Norfolk. Renowned for its dramatic landscapes and wildlife, including, otters, fish, ducks, herons and kingfishers, the Norfolk Broads offer a myriad of waterways to explore from nearby Wroxham. Family days out could also include BeWilderwood, Pleasurewood Hills theme park, Thrigby Wildlife Centre and Wroxham Barns, to name but a few. Not only the North Norfolk Coast with its vast beaches like Holkham, and salt marshes at Blakeney and Cley, the East of England offers historic Cambridge, Ely Cathedral, the calm beauty of the Broads, pretty villages of Suffolk and a variety of wildlife. It's no surprise it appeals to artists, photographers, cyclists and bird watchers.
